1. Understanding Traditional API Testing: Why Coding Was Necessary


What Is API Testing?

API testing ensures that application programming interfaces (APIs) function correctly, handling data exchanges between different software components. It involves validating responses, checking performance, and identifying security vulnerabilities.


How Traditional API Testing Works

Traditional API testing relies heavily on scripting languages like:

  • Python (e.g., using Pytest or Requests)

  • Java (e.g., RestAssured)

  • JavaScript (e.g., Mocha or Cypress)

  • Postman Scripts (JavaScript-based tests)


Challenges of Traditional API Testing


  1. Coding Expertise Required – API tests must be written in programming languages, making it inaccessible to non-developers.


  2. Time-Consuming – Writing and maintaining test scripts takes significant time.


  3. High Maintenance – APIs change frequently, requiring constant script updates.


  4. Scalability Issues – Large-scale applications require automated test execution, which can be difficult to manage with manual scripting.

While coding-based API testing is effective, it limits automation capabilities for businesses that lack experienced developers.



2. The Rise of Codeless API Testing: A Paradigm Shift


What Is Codeless API Testing?

Codeless API testing enables teams to create and execute API tests without writing code. These tools use visual interfaces, AI-powered automation, and drag-and-drop workflows to simplify testing.


How Codeless API Testing Works

  • Users design test cases using a graphical interface.

  • AI-based tools automatically generate API requests and validate responses.

  • Automated test suites execute tests without the need for manual scripting.


Key Technologies Enabling Codeless API Testing


  1. AI-Powered Test Generation – AI analyzes API behavior and creates automated test scripts.


  2. Visual Test Builders – Drag-and-drop interfaces allow users to build API tests.


  3. Self-Healing Tests – AI adjusts test cases when APIs change, reducing maintenance efforts.


Codeless API testing democratizes API validation, making it accessible to QA engineers, business analysts, and even product managers.
